United States Hydrophobic Chromatography Packing Material Market by Application

In the United States, the hydrophobic chromatography packing material market is witnessing significant growth driven by diverse applications across various industries. Hydrophobic chromatography is widely utilized for the separation and purification of biomolecules based on their hydrophobic interactions with the stationary phase. This technique finds extensive application in pharmaceutical and biotechnology sectors for the purification of proteins, antibodies, enzymes, and other biomolecules.

The pharmaceutical industry dominates the market demand due to the increasing adoption of biopharmaceuticals and the stringent regulatory requirements for purity and quality of drugs. Biopharmaceutical companies rely on hydrophobic chromatography packing materials to achieve high-resolution separations and efficient purification processes. The demand is further fueled by the rise in research and development activities focusing on novel drug discovery and biologics.

In the biotechnology sector, hydrophobic chromatography is instrumental in the isolation and purification of recombinant proteins and monoclonal antibodies, which are crucial in diagnostics and therapeutic applications. The increasing prevalence of chronic diseases and the growing demand for personalized medicine are driving the need for advanced chromatographic techniques, thereby boosting the market growth for hydrophobic packing materials.

Industrial applications of hydrophobic chromatography packing materials include food and beverage processing, where they are used for the purification of enzymes, vitamins, and food additives. This sector benefits from the high selectivity and efficiency offered by hydrophobic interaction chromatography (HIC) in separating complex mixtures, ensuring product purity and quality.

The academic and research institutes segment also contributes significantly to the market as they utilize hydrophobic chromatography for studying biomolecular interactions, protein folding, and structure-function relationships. The increasing funding for research in life sciences and biotechnology enhances the adoption of advanced chromatographic materials, supporting market growth.

    1. What is hydrophobic chromatography packing material?

    Hydrophobic chromatography packing material is a type of chromatography resin that is used for the purification and separation of biomolecules based on their hydrophobicity.

    3. What are the different types of hydrophobic chromatography packing materials available in the market?

    The market offers hydrophobic interaction chromatography (HIC) resins, hydrophobic charge induction chromatography (HCIC) resins, and mixed-mode resins.
